California recall race kicks off as deadline arrives
Sac Bee ^ | 8/9/03 | Steve Lawrence - AP

Posted on 08/09/2003 8:21:58 PM PDT by NormsRevenge

Edited on 04/12/2004 5:54:53 PM PDT by Jim Robinson. [history]

SACRAMENTO, Calif. (AP) - Scores of Californians took the once-in-a-lifetime shot to run for governor Saturday in the state's unprecedented recall election as Democrats successfully whittled their own field to one major backup candidate in case Gov. Gray Davis is ousted.

What's it take to file for this race in California? If I lived there I think I might be tempted to file just to be able to say I was once a gubernatorial candidate in California. Who knows? Ten years from now it might look good on a resume or something.
9 posted on 08/09/2003 9:17:02 PM PDT by templar
[ Post Reply | Private Reply | To 1 | View Replies]

To: templar
$3500 and 65 Registered Voter signature will do it. Although one of the State Supreme Court Justices thinks the entry level is too low!

Also 10,000 Registered Voters signatures and no money gets you in!
